Output 5d22d6f0459f20d1b3861d90fa5e1a290b331e8842fc0de2d37dc1b4a001668f:3

value
2049829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23d2a834bdff1adeebe848d0c7133a3d9784216 OP_EQUAL
address
3Lrf6imPSzpdfemzjEUx2Gx44hMmXMQYUB
transaction
5d22d6f0459f20d1b3861d90fa5e1a290b331e8842fc0de2d37dc1b4a001668f
spent
true